Course details
• Cross-Cultural Communication: Understanding and adapting to cultural differences in global product launches.
• Global Market Research: Identifying target markets, consumer behaviors, and trends for cross-cultural product launches.
• Product Localization Strategies: Tailoring products to meet cultural, linguistic, and legal requirements in different markets.
• International Marketing and Branding: Developing and implementing effective marketing strategies that resonate with diverse cultures.
• Cross-Cultural Leadership: Managing and leading diverse teams in a global product launch environment.
• Legal and Ethical Considerations: Complying with international laws, regulations, and ethical standards in product launches.
• Global Supply Chain Management: Coordinating logistics, distribution, and supply chain operations for cross-cultural product launches.
• Cross-Cultural Negotiations: Navigating complex negotiations with international partners, vendors, and customers.
• Global Project Management: Planning, executing, and monitoring cross-cultural product launches from inception to completion.
• Case Studies in Cross-Cultural Product Launch: Analyzing real-world examples of successful and unsuccessful cross-cultural product launches.
